Job summary
A utility locating company in California is seeking entry level Locate Technicians to locate underground utilities and promote damage prevention. The role includes training on the job and offers a pay rate of $23.50 per hour. Candidates must be eighteen years or older, have a high school diploma, and possess a valid driver license. Responsibilities involve using technology to locate utilities and effective communication with peers and homeowners. This is a great opportunity for individuals who enjoy working outdoors and independently.
